Content-Length: 68686 | pFad | http://simple.wikipedia.org/wiki/Andover,_Hampshire
Andover is a town near the A303 road in Hampshire, England.
Fetched URL: http://simple.wikipedia.org/wiki/Andover,_Hampshire
Alternative Proxies:
Alternative Proxy
pFad Proxy
pFad v3 Proxy
pFad v4 Proxy